🎈 Vocabulary class 🎈
🌻 daft /dæft/ adjective (informal) 🌻
Ⓜ silly or stupid:
🐞 It was a pretty daft idea anyway.
be (as) daft as a brush (informal)
♏ to be very silly
🐾 He's a nice enough boy, but he's as daft as a brush.
🍭🍭🍭🍭🍭🍭🍭🍭
❤ adore /əˈdɔːr/ verb [ T not continuous ] ❤
Ⓜ love and respect (someone) deeply or to like something very much:
🌷 I absolutely adore chocolate.
🌹 [ + -ing verb ] Don't you just adore lying in a hot bath?
✨ adoration noun [ U ]
✨ adoring adjective
✨ adoringly adverb
🍭🍭🍭🍭🍭🍭🍭🍭
☀glamorous /ˈɡlæmərəs/ adjective ☀
Ⓜ attractive in an exciting and special way:
✅ a glamorous woman/outfit; glamorous fashion models; a glamorous job
💟 She was looking very glamorous.
✨ glamorousness noun [ U ]
✨ glamorously adverb

🌳 A natural garden Part 2 〰 Part 1
♈️ Today's vocabs are:
♌️ be in the process of (doing) something
Ⓜ️ to have started doing something and not yet be finished
🌀 The company is in the process of moving to new offices.
🌀The Committee is in the process of finalizing its first draft.
━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━
🎢 slope /sləʊp $ sloʊp/ noun [countable]
Ⓜ️ a piece of ground or a surface that slopes
🥢 She looked back up the grassy slope.
🥢 I struggled to keep from slipping on the steep slope.
✴️ a steep/gentle/long/grassy/wooded/rocky slope
━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━
🈴 shed /ʃed/ noun [countable]
Ⓜ️ a small building, often made of wood, used especially for storing things
🔼 On the lefthand side was the shed where they kept the saddlery.
🔼 We keep the ladder in the tool shed.

🌳 A natural garden Part 3 〰 Part 2 〰 Part 1
♈️ Today's vocabs are:
🌾 scatter /ˈskætə $ -ər/ verb [intransitive, transitive]
Ⓜ️ if someone scatters a lot of things, or if they scatter, they are thrown or dropped over a wide area in an irregular way
🗝 scatter (something) over/around/across etc something
🦠 Scatter the onions over the fish.
🦠 The flowers fell and scattered on the ground.
━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━
🍀 meadow /ˈmedəʊ $ -doʊ/ noun [countable]
Ⓜ️ a field with wild grass and flowers
✳️ We were friends, on Sunday afternoons we went running in the lower meadows.
✳️ In the countryside, large working farms interrupted a landscape of mountains, meadow, marshland, and abandoned quarries.
━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━━
🐣 nest /nest/ noun [countable]
Ⓜ️ a place made or chosen by a bird to lay its eggs in and to live in
🈴 In May the females build a nest and lay their eggs.
🈴 Young eagles leave the nest after only two months.
